In Ubuntu 17.10 wird Wayland nicht ausgeführt


15

Ich habe einige seltsame Probleme in Ubuntu 17.10. Auf dem Anmeldebildschirm fehlt das kleine Symbol, mit dem zwischen X und Wayland gewechselt werden kann. Tatsächlich wird bei der Standardinstallation X und nicht Wayland ausgeführt (dies wird durch die Ausführung echo $XDG_SESSION_TYPEim Terminal überprüft , das die Ausgabe ausführt x11).

Ich habe auch doppelte Prozesse ausgeführt, zum Beispiel zwei Xorg-Prozesse, zwei Gnome-Shell-Prozesse usw., einer von meinem Benutzer und der andere von GDM-Benutzer, wodurch sich die Speichernutzung beim Start verdoppelt. Um die duplizierten Prozesse zu sehen, musste ich "Alle Prozesse" im Systemmonitor aktivieren, damit die Prozesse aller Benutzer angezeigt werden. Screenshots des Systemmonitors:

Screenshot: Systemmonitor mit xorg

Screenshot: System Monitor mit Gnome-Shell

Ich tat dies, weil ich es seltsam fand, dass Ubuntu 17.10 beim Start von insgesamt 4 GB 1,2 GB RAM verwendete. Sogar Ubuntu 16.04 mit Unity verwendete nur 800 Mb.

Durch Erkunden der virtuellen Terminals mit Strg + Alt + F1-7 kann ich feststellen, dass es bei TTY1 immer eine GDM-Sitzung gibt. Meine Session ist auf TTY2. TTY7 gibt eine Kernelmeldung wie diese "/ dev / sda: clean files blocks" aus, wo es in früheren Ubuntu-Versionen zu meiner Sitzung zurückkehren sollte.

Dies ist eine Fortsetzung dieses Reddit-Posts, in dem ich erkläre, dass die Installation von Ubuntu 17.10 eine Neuinstallation war und dass ich keinen Nvidia-Treiber installiert habe. Zuvor habe ich Ubuntu 16.04 ausgeführt.


Die Verwendung von 1,2 GB RAM beim Start ist keine Überraschung. Es ist normales Szenario
Anwar

Antworten:


3

Ich bin gerade auf ein ähnliches Problem gestoßen (gdm3 konnte wayland auf meinem Ubuntu 17.10-System nicht starten) - ich habe es durch den Wechsel zu lightdm gelöst.

Ich habe die von Ihnen gemeldeten doppelten Prozessprobleme nicht gesehen, aber vielleicht hilft das.

sudo dpkg-reconfigure lightdm

2

Ich hatte ein ähnliches Problem (GDM3 zeigt nur Xorg-Sitzung) bei der Einrichtung mit zwei Monitoren. Mit nur einem Monitor war die Wayland-Sitzung anwesend. Aus syslog geht hervor, dass GDM auf Wayland nicht gestartet werden kann, wenn kein als primär definierter Monitor vorhanden ist, und auf X zurückgreift.

Die Lösung bestand darin, ein Anzeigelayout in einer X-Sitzung einzurichten und anschließend eine Monitorkonfigurationsdatei aus dem Ausgangsverzeichnis in das GDM-Konfigurationsverzeichnis zu kopieren:

sudo cp ~/.config/monitors.xml /var/lib/gdm3/.config/
sudo chown gdm:gdm /var/lib/gdm3/.config/monitors.xml

1

Ich hatte ein Problem mit gdm3 und wayland, das lightdm nicht löste.

Auf artful (17.10) habe ich zuerst den proprietären Treiber nvidia-384 installiert. Beim Versuch, von xorg zu wayland zurückzukehren (Entfernen des nvidia-Treibers), bot gdm3 keine wayland-Sitzung an. Ich musste /etc/gdm3/custom.confdie Wayland-Linie editieren und auskommentieren:

#WaylandEnable=false.
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.